Heavy metal music emerged in the late 1960s and early 1970s. It features loud guitars, intense drumming, and aggressive vocals. For decades, parents, religious groups, and media outlets have criticized this genre. Critics frequently claim that the music promotes violence, depression, and physical danger. But what does the scientific community actually say?
